Understanding Nicotine Pouches

Nicotine pouches are small, discrete products designed to deliver nicotine without the need for combustion. They typically consist of a sachet containing nicotine, microcrystalline cellulose, and flavourings. These pouches are placed between the upper lip and gum, allowing the nicotine to be absorbed through the mouth tissue.

Definition and Composition

The composition of nicotine pouches usually includes nicotine, which can vary in strength, and flavourings to enhance taste. Unlike traditional tobacco products, nicotine pouches are tobacco-free, making them an alternative for those seeking to reduce their tobacco consumption.

Comparison with Traditional Tobacco Products

Nicotine pouches differ significantly from traditional tobacco products like snus. While snus contains tobacco, nicotine pouches do not, positioning them as a potentially safer option. They are also more convenient, as they do not require spitting or require a specific preparation method.

What is Changing in UK Regulation

Recent government proposals aim to bring significant changes to the regulation of nicotine pouches in the UK. These changes are part of a broader effort to address public health concerns and ensure safer consumption practices.

Recent Government Proposals

The UK government has introduced new measures under the Tobacco and Vapes Bill. These proposals include stricter age restrictions and clearer guidelines for the sale and marketing of nicotine products. The goal is to reduce youth access and promote responsible use.

Public Consultation Process

A public consultation was conducted from 11 April 2023 to 29 January 2024. This process allowed individuals and organizations to provide feedback on the proposed regulations. The government considered this input to shape the final policies, ensuring a balanced approach.

Timeline of Changes

Date Event Details
11 April 2023 Consultation Start Public consultation on nicotine product regulations began.
29 January 2024 Consultation End Final feedback submission deadline for the public consultation.
5 November 2024 Bill Reintroduction The Tobacco and Vapes Bill was reintroduced to Parliament.

Influence of Youth Vaping Trends on Policy

Recent years have seen a significant rise in vaping among younger demographics, particularly in the UK. This trend has sparked concerns about the long-term health implications and prompted policymakers to reevaluate current regulations surrounding nicotine products.

Youth Usage Statistics

Studies indicate that the number of children using vapes has tripled in the last three years, with 7.6% of 11-17-year-olds in the UK now vaping regularly or occasionally. This surge has led to increased calls for stricter regulations to prevent underage access and use.

A recent survey by ASH revealed that 69% of 11-17-year-olds in Great Britain use disposable vapes, up from just 7.7% in 2021. This dramatic increase highlights the need for urgent action to protect young people from the potential harms of vaping.

Age Group Vaping Prevalence Change from Previous Year
11-17 years 7.6% Increased from 1.3% in 2014
16-17 years 12% Triple the previous rate

These statistics underscore the urgency of implementing stricter age restrictions and clearer guidelines for the sale and marketing of vaping products. By addressing these issues, policymakers can help reduce the appeal of vaping to younger audiences and promote public health.

Comparison of Nicotine Pouches with Other Nicotine Products

Nicotine pouches are a modern alternative to traditional nicotine replacement therapies (NRT) and e-cigarettes. They offer a unique way to manage nicotine cravings without combustion or inhalation.

Nicotine Replacement Therapy (NRT)

NRT products, such as patches and gums, have been around for decades. They deliver nicotine slowly, helping users gradually reduce dependence. However, they can be cumbersome and less discreet compared to pouches.

E-Cigarette Parallel

E-cigarettes vaporize nicotine, providing quick absorption. While they are popular, they require maintenance and can produce harmful by-products. Pouches, on the other hand, are pre-portioned and easy to use discreetly.

Key Differences:

  • Delivery Speed: Pouches release nicotine quickly, similar to e-cigarettes, but without the need for inhalation.
  • Convenience: Pouches are more portable and require no preparation, unlike e-cigarettes.
  • Flavour Variety: Pouches come in diverse flavours, enhancing user experience beyond traditional NRT options.

Research shows that pouches may offer a middle ground—faster delivery than NRT but fewer risks than e-cigarettes. Users often prefer them for their ease and flavour options, making them a viable choice for those seeking to quit smoking.
